'Suzuki Marauder 800'
Manufacturer
[[Suzuki]]
Production 2004
Engine
v2, four-stroke
Bore / Stroke 83.0mm x 74.4mm
Fuel System carburetor
Transmission Gear box: 5-speed
Final Drive: chain
Suspension Front: inverted telescopic, coil spring, oil damped
Rear: swingarm, oil damped, 5-way adjustable spring preload
Brakes Front: single disc
Rear: single disc
Front Tire 130/90-h16
Rear Tire 150/90-m15
Wheelbase 64.76 inches (1645 mm)
Length 93.11 inches (2365 mm)
Width 29.53 inches (750 mm)
Height 43.7 inches (1110 mm)
Seat Height 27.56 inches (700 mm)
Weight 456.36 pounds (207.0 Kg) (dry),
Recommended Oil Suzuki ECSTAR 10w40
Fuel Capacity 3.43 Gallon (13.00 Liters)

The Suzuki Marauder 800 was a v2, four-stroke standard produced by Suzuki in 2004.

Engine

The engine was a liquid cooled v2, four-stroke. A 83.0mm bore x 74.4mm stroke result in a displacement of just 805.0 cubic centimeters. Fuel was supplied via a single overhead cams (sohc).

Drive

The bike has a 5-speed transmission.

Chassis

It came with a 130/90-h16 front tire and a 150/90-m15 rear tire. Stopping was achieved via single disc in the front and a single disc in the rear. The front suspension was a inverted telescopic, coil spring, oil damped while the rear was equipped with a swingarm, oil damped, 5-way adjustable spring preload. The Marauder 800 was fitted with a 3.43 Gallon (13.00 Liters) fuel tank. The bike weighed just 456.36 pounds (207.0 Kg). The wheelbase was 64.76 inches (1645 mm) long.
